About St. Joseph Healthcare
Founded by the Felician Sisters in 1947, St. Joseph Healthcare has served Bangor and its surrounding communities for nearly 75 years. As part of Covenant Health, we remain committed to holistic, compassionate care in a not-for-profit, Catholic health ministry. Our system includes an 80-bed acute care hospital, three Family Medicine practices, and a modern Internal Medicine campus—all focused on delivering high-quality, patient-centered care.
